Class Hierarchy
- java.lang.Object
- jmri.implementation.AbstractNamedBean (implements jmri.NamedBean)
- jmri.implementation.AbstractTurnout (implements java.beans.PropertyChangeListener, jmri.Turnout)
- jmri.jmrix.mrc.MrcTurnout (implements jmri.jmrix.mrc.MrcTrafficListener)
- jmri.implementation.AbstractTurnout (implements java.beans.PropertyChangeListener, jmri.Turnout)
- jmri.jmrix.AbstractPortController (implements jmri.jmrix.PortAdapter)
- jmri.jmrix.AbstractSerialPortController (implements jmri.jmrix.SerialPortAdapter)
- jmri.jmrix.mrc.MrcPortController
- jmri.jmrix.AbstractSerialPortController (implements jmri.jmrix.SerialPortAdapter)
- jmri.jmrix.AbstractThrottleManager (implements jmri.ThrottleManager)
- jmri.jmrix.mrc.MrcThrottleManager
- jmri.Bundle
- jmri.implementation.DefaultClockControl (implements jmri.ClockControl)
- jmri.jmrix.mrc.MrcClockControl (implements jmri.jmrix.mrc.MrcTrafficListener)
- jmri.jmrix.mrc.MrcConnectionTypeList (implements jmri.jmrix.ConnectionTypeList)
- jmri.jmrix.mrc.MrcMessage
- jmri.jmrix.mrc.MrcPacketizer.Echo (implements java.lang.Runnable)
- jmri.jmrix.mrc.MrcPacketizer.Failed (implements java.lang.Runnable)
- jmri.jmrix.mrc.MrcPacketizer.RcvHandler (implements java.lang.Runnable)
- jmri.jmrix.mrc.MrcPacketizer.XmtHandler (implements java.lang.Runnable)
- jmri.jmrix.mrc.MrcPackets
- jmri.jmrix.mrc.MrcTrafficController (implements jmri.jmrix.mrc.MrcInterface)
- jmri.jmrix.mrc.MrcPacketizer
- jmri.jmrix.mrc.MrcTrafficListenerFilter
- jmri.beans.PropertyChangeSupport (implements jmri.beans.PropertyChangeFirer, jmri.beans.PropertyChangeProvider)
- jmri.managers.AbstractPowerManager<M> (implements jmri.PowerManager)
- jmri.jmrix.mrc.MrcPowerManager (implements jmri.jmrix.mrc.MrcTrafficListener)
- jmri.jmrix.AbstractProgrammer (implements jmri.Programmer)
- jmri.jmrix.mrc.MrcProgrammer (implements jmri.jmrix.mrc.MrcTrafficListener)
- jmri.jmrix.mrc.MrcOpsModeProgrammer (implements jmri.AddressedProgrammer)
- jmri.jmrix.mrc.MrcProgrammer (implements jmri.jmrix.mrc.MrcTrafficListener)
- jmri.jmrix.AbstractThrottle (implements jmri.DccThrottle)
- jmri.jmrix.mrc.MrcThrottle (implements jmri.jmrix.mrc.MrcTrafficListener)
- jmri.managers.DefaultProgrammerManager (implements jmri.AddressedProgrammerManager, jmri.GlobalProgrammerManager)
- jmri.jmrix.mrc.MrcProgrammerManager
- jmri.beans.VetoableChangeSupport (implements jmri.beans.VetoableChangeFirer, jmri.beans.VetoableChangeProvider)
- jmri.managers.AbstractManager<E> (implements jmri.Manager<E>, java.beans.PropertyChangeListener, java.beans.VetoableChangeListener)
- jmri.managers.AbstractTurnoutManager (implements jmri.TurnoutManager)
- jmri.jmrix.mrc.MrcTurnoutManager
- jmri.managers.AbstractTurnoutManager (implements jmri.TurnoutManager)
- jmri.managers.AbstractManager<E> (implements jmri.Manager<E>, java.beans.PropertyChangeListener, java.beans.VetoableChangeListener)
- jmri.managers.AbstractPowerManager<M> (implements jmri.PowerManager)
- java.lang.Throwable (implements java.io.Serializable)
- java.lang.Exception
- jmri.JmriException
- jmri.jmrix.mrc.MrcException
- jmri.jmrix.mrc.MrcMessageException
- jmri.JmriException
- java.lang.Exception
- jmri.beans.UnboundBean (implements jmri.beans.BeanInterface)
- jmri.beans.Bean (implements jmri.beans.PropertyChangeFirer, jmri.beans.PropertyChangeProvider)
- jmri.jmrix.DefaultSystemConnectionMemo (implements jmri.Disposable, jmri.SystemConnectionMemo)
- jmri.jmrix.mrc.MrcSystemConnectionMemo
- jmri.jmrix.DefaultSystemConnectionMemo (implements jmri.Disposable, jmri.SystemConnectionMemo)
- jmri.beans.Bean (implements jmri.beans.PropertyChangeFirer, jmri.beans.PropertyChangeProvider)
- jmri.implementation.AbstractNamedBean (implements jmri.NamedBean)
Interface Hierarchy
- jmri.jmrix.mrc.MrcInterface
- jmri.jmrix.mrc.MrcTrafficListener